Top 2026 Camera Lenses

The leading lenses of 2026 feature advancements in optical technology, autofocus speed, and durability. Here are some of the most acclaimed models this year:

  • Canon RF 85mm f/1.2L USM: Renowned for portrait photography with exceptional bokeh and sharpness.
  • Nikon Z 24-70mm f/2.8 S: Versatile zoom lens favored by professionals for its clarity across focal lengths.
  • Sony FE 16-35mm f/2.8 GM II: Ideal for landscape and architecture photography with minimal distortion.
  • Fujifilm XF 56mm f/1.2 R: Compact prime lens with stunning image quality for street and portrait work.
  • Sigma 70mm f/2.8 DG Macro Art: Excellent for macro photography with high detail resolution.

Alternatives to Top Lenses

While the top lenses of 2026 are impressive, there are alternative options that may better suit different budgets or photographic styles. Here are some notable alternatives:

  • Canon RF 50mm f/1.8 STM: Affordable prime lens with good image quality for everyday photography.
  • Nikon Z 24-70mm f/4 S: Lighter and more compact than f/2.8 versions, suitable for travel.
  • Sony FE 24mm f/1.4 GM: Excellent for astrophotography and low-light conditions.
  • Fujifilm XF 23mm f/2 R WR: Compact, weather-resistant wide-angle lens for street photography.
  • Tamron SP 90mm f/2.8 Di VC USD Macro: Cost-effective macro lens with stabilization.

Choosing the Right Lens

When selecting a lens, consider your primary photography style, budget, and the features most important to you. High-end lenses offer superior image quality and durability, but more affordable options can still produce excellent results for casual or hobbyist photographers.
